(4-Hydroxyphenyl)-2(E)-propenyl methyl 2,6-dimethyl-4-(3-nitrophenyl)-1,4-dihydropyridine-3,5-dicarboxylate is a complex organic compound with a molecular formula of C28H26N2O8. This chemical is characterized by its unique structure, which includes a 1,4-dihydropyridine ring system with a 3-nitrophenyl group at the 4-position and a 4-hydroxyphenyl group at the 2-position. The molecule also features a 2(E)-propenyl group and a methyl group attached to the 1,4-dihydropyridine ring. Additionally, it has two carboxyl groups at the 3 and 5 positions, which contribute to its acidic properties. (4-hydroxyphenyl)-2(E)-propenyl methyl 2,6-dimethyl-4-(3-nitrophenyl)-1,4-dihydropyridine-3,5-dicarboxylate is known for its potential applications in pharmaceutical research, particularly in the development of drugs targeting cardiovascular diseases, due to its ability to modulate calcium channels.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 99522-60-8 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 9,9,5,2 and 2 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 6 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 99522-60:
(7*9)+(6*9)+(5*5)+(4*2)+(3*2)+(2*6)+(1*0)=168
168 % 10 = 8
So 99522-60-8 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Novel dihydropyridine derivatives

-

, (2008/06/13)

Dihydropyridine derivatives and salts thereof represented by the general formula, STR1 which possess excellent calcium antagonist effect, hypotensive effect, platelets aggregation inhibitory effect, phosphodiesterase inhibitory effect, calmodulin inhibitory effect and peroxidized lipid lowering effect, and thus dihydropyridine derivatives and salts thereof are useful as a coronary blood flow improving agent such as coronary vasodilator, hypotensive agent, prophylaxis and treating agents for thrombosis, phophodiesterase inhibitory agent, peroxidized lipid metabolism lowering agent, anti-inflammatory agent and others.
